#d29ff2 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d29ff2 is composed of 82.4% red, 62.4% green and 94.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 13.2% cyan, 34.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 5.1% black. It has a hue angle of 276.9 degrees, a saturation of 76.1% and a lightness of 78.6%. #d29ff2 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#a53fe5. Closest websafe color is: #cc99ff.

#d29ff2 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#d29ff2 has RGB values of R:210, G:159, B:242 and CMYK values of C:0.13, M:0.34, Y:0, K:0.05. Its decimal value is 13803506.

Shades and Tints of #d29ff2

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050108 is the darkest color, while #faf5f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#d29ff2

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#c9c5cc is the less saturated color, while #d592ff is the most saturated one.
